Real Madrid striker Karim Benzema revealed during a dialogue
with his fans, many exciting things related to his football career.
In a “virtual interview” with fans on his YouTube channel,
Benzema said that winning the Champions League 4 times is
more important than winning the World Cup.
Asked about his best player, Benzema said, “It’s complicated.
I’ve played alongside players like Cristiano Ronaldo, Kaka,
Raul Gonzalez and Sergio Ramos, I can’t pick a specific player.”
Speaking of the “ongoing controversy” about his position on
the field, he added: “I never try to define myself as the number
9 striker, or in the playmaker or winger position, I am a football
player, and I try to be the best in the world.”
On his 11 best players, Benzema replied, “Real Madrid,”
according to the Spanish newspaper AS.
Regarding the best defender he faced during his career,
Benzema explained: “In fact there are two players, Ramos
and Varane, when I face them in every training session.”
On the players who wanted to play next to them, Benzema
explained: “It is easy, Zinedine Zidane, and Ronaldo Nazario.”
Benzema answered a question about the 5 best players who are
good at dodging in the world, saying: “Neymar, and we can stop
counting after him.”
